Choose An Acne Treatment To Suit You

Acne is something a lot of people have to deal with throughout their teenage years

, but for some it continues into adulthood. Acne as an adult can be incredibly embarrassing, especially if you hold down a professional job and looking your best is top priority. Many non-sufferers assume that acne is caused by simply having bad skin, but often hormones are to blame.

Those of you that have had to put up with the stigma of acne will know that it can be incredibly difficult to find a treatment that works. Although you can go to your doctor for steroid creams and ointments, some people find that they simply do not work. If this is the case, there are other methods available.

Laser treatment can be incredibly effective in removing the appearance of acne with long lasting effects. The most commonly used form of laser treatment is known as Aesthera PPx/Isolaz, which is actually the only laser treatment for acne thats FDA (Food & Drug Administration) approved. The procedure is virtually painless and can be applied to un-treated skin, with no anaesthetic required. The lasers pulsing light works to clear pores and can be used on a variety of acne, including pustular acne, comedonal acne, inflammatory acne and everything from mild to moderate cases of acne.

The second treatment available is the popular Obagi Blue skin peel. Usually used to reduce wrinkles and fine lines, this skin peel is also effective in the reduction of the aftereffects of acne, specifically acne scarring and residual blemishes. The peel can be used on many different parts of the body, including the neck, chest, hands, back, arms and legs, and it too has been FDA approved. The peel works to remove dead skin cells and can be applied to any depth required; meaning that even if there is significant damage to the skin it can still produce promising results.
